Now we’ll have to call them “B numbers or something… Cider is ranked from dry to sweet, with several stages in between such as semi-sweet and off-dry, determined by the apples used and the fermentation process. Dry cider has been fermented for longer, so most of the sugars have been converted to alcohol. Sweet ciders can get their taste from added sugar, sweeteners or apple concentrate, or a slower fermentation.
